Can you explain how decentralized crypto trading works and what makes it different from centralized trading?
3 answers
- tm_w_pJun 05, 2024 · 2 years agoDecentralized crypto trading works by using blockchain technology to enable peer-to-peer transactions without the need for intermediaries. In a decentralized exchange, users can trade cryptocurrencies directly with each other, using smart contracts to facilitate the transactions. This eliminates the need for a central authority or third-party exchange to hold and control the funds. Instead, the funds are held in the users' own wallets, giving them full control over their assets. Decentralized trading offers greater privacy, security, and censorship resistance compared to centralized trading.
- AbhijitpundMar 24, 2026 · 20 days agoDecentralized crypto trading is like a digital marketplace where buyers and sellers can directly interact with each other. It's similar to how people trade goods on platforms like eBay or Craigslist, but instead of physical items, they trade cryptocurrencies. The transactions are recorded on a public ledger called the blockchain, which ensures transparency and immutability. Unlike centralized exchanges, decentralized trading platforms do not require users to deposit their funds into a centralized wallet. Instead, users retain ownership of their assets and trade directly from their own wallets.
